<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>Professor Green has cancelled two of his upcoming tour dates due to promotional commitments in Italy.</strong></p>
<p>The rapper has cancelled shows at Yeovil's Westland Conference and Leisure Complex on Feb 16  and The Venue in North Petherton Feb 17.</p>
<p style="margin-bottom: 0cm;" class="western">Disappointed fans are entitled to a full refund on their tickets for the Yeovil show but nothing has been announced about the upcoming North Petherton gig.</p>
<p class="western" style="margin-bottom: 0cm;"><strong><img height="438" width="620" src="http://static.gigwise.com/artists/Image/pro620(1).jpg" alt="" /> </strong></p>
<p style="margin-bottom: 0cm;" class="western">Professor Green has recently asked singer-songwriter Ed Sheeran if we would like to do a collaboration, while he has also cited Florence and the Machine as a dream act to work with.</p>
<p style="margin-bottom: 0cm;" class="western">Meanwhile, it was announced today (February 3) that Professor Green is set to play at Radio 1's Hackney Weekend in June.</p>]]></content:encoded>

<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>Glasvegas have announced that they will play three dates across the UK in April.</strong></p>
<p class="western" style="margin-bottom: 0cm;">The Glaswegians will be trying out material for their forthcoming album in London, Liverpool and Glasgow.</p>
<p class="western" style="margin-bottom: 0cm;">The short tour starts at London's Relentless Garage on April 3, before moving on to O2 Academy Liverpool 2 on April 4 and ending with a homecoming show at Glasgow Classic Grand on April 5.</p>
<p class="western" style="margin-bottom: 0cm;">Writing on the band's Facebook, front man Rab Allan said: &ldquo;These are just wee shows to try out some of the new material we've been doing along with the older stuff. Hope you can make it down. I think they will be special little gigs. Hopefully more gigs in more cities not long after if all goes well.&rdquo;</p>
<p class="western" style="margin-bottom: 0cm;">The new material is scheduled for a 2012 release and will follow-up 2011's 'EUPHORIC /// HEARTBREAK \' album.</p>
